Patrick Brice‘s There’s Someone Inside Your House (2021) movie trailer has been released by Netflix. The There’s Someone Inside Your House trailer stars Sydney Park, Theodore Pellerin, Asjha Cooper, Dale Whibley, Jesse LaTourette, Diego Josef, Burkely Duffield, Sarah Dugdale, William MacDonald, Andrew Dunbar, and Markian Tarasuik.

Crew

Henry Gayden wrote the the screenplay for There’s Someone Inside Your House. Zachary Dawes created the music for the film. Jeff Cutter crafted the cinematography for the film.

Plot Synopsis

Stephanie Perkins’ plot synopsis: “From the producers of Stranger Things and The Conjuring Universe, a high school senior (Sydney Park) and the rest of her new school’s graduating class are being targeted by a masked killer intent on exposing their darkest secrets to the world. Based on The New York Times bestselling book by Stephanie Perkins.”
